Генератор случайных чисел — это инструмент, используемый компьютерными программами для создания чисел, которые кажутся случайными. Однако многие люди задаются вопросом, насколько на самом деле случайны эти числа. Особенно часто такие сомнения возникают при использовании генераторов для решения задач, связанных с угадыванием числа.
Некоторые люди верят, что если они смогут анализировать последовательность случайных чисел, сгенерированную генератором, то смогут определить закономерности и угадывать будущие числа. Другие утверждают, что это невозможно, поскольку генераторы случайных чисел действительно создают случайности, и анализировать их последовательность бессмысленно.
Таким образом, вопрос о том, можно ли угадать число в генераторе случайных чисел, — достаточно спорный и подвержен разным точкам зрения. Возможно, кто-то действительно может найти закономерности в последовательности чисел, сгенерированных генератором, и на основе этого угадывать следующие числа. Однако большинство экспертов отрицают возможность такого угадывания и считают его лишь фантазией.
Угадывание числа в генераторе случайных чисел
В наши дни генераторы случайных чисел основаны на сложных алгоритмах, которые используют различные источники случайности, такие как шум радиоэлектронных схем, множество колеблющихся процессов в системе и другие физические явления.
Такие генераторы обеспечивают большую степень случайности и непредсказуемости, что делает их практически невозможными к угадыванию. Более того, современные генераторы случайных чисел обладают достаточно большой длиной периода, что исключает повторение последовательностей чисел на протяжении длительного времени.
Тем не менее, существуют случаи, когда генераторы случайных чисел могут быть уязвимыми к взлому или предсказанию. В таких случаях проблема находится не в самом генераторе, а в его реализации или использовании.
Также следует отметить, что использование генераторов случайных чисел для криптографических целей требует более высокой степени случайности и непредсказуемости, чем простое угадывание числа. Для этих целей существуют специальные криптографические генераторы случайных чисел, обеспечивающие высокий уровень безопасности.
Случайные числа в генераторе
Несмотря на то, что такие числа называются случайными, они на самом деле генерируются по определенному алгоритму. Генераторы случайных чисел обычно используют некоторое начальное число, называемое «зерном», чтобы получить последовательность чисел. Запустив генератор с одним и тем же зерном, мы всегда получим одну и ту же последовательность чисел.
Таким образом, генератор случайных чисел не создает истинной случайности, а лишь создает видимость случайности. Это может быть полезно во многих случаях, но в некоторых контекстах, например в криптографии, требуется более высокий уровень случайности.
Обычно генераторы случайных чисел ориентированы на создание псевдослучайных чисел, которые могут быть достаточно случайными для большинства приложений. Однако, если знаешь состояние генератора и критерии его работы, можно предсказать будущие числа и даже «угадать» следующее число в последовательности.
Угадывание чисел — кто и как
Однако для успешного угадывания чисел в генераторе случайных чисел важно знать, как именно работает данный генератор. В основе его работы лежит использование математических алгоритмов, которые позволяют создавать последовательность чисел, кажущихся случайными.
Но на самом деле, генератор случайных чисел — это детерминированный процесс, то есть его результаты можно воспроизвести, зная исходные данные и алгоритмы, используемые для вычисления последовательности чисел.
Таким образом, угадывание числа в генераторе случайных чисел становится возможным благодаря анализу предыдущих чисел, сгенерированных генератором. С помощью различных алгоритмов и методов статистического анализа, игроки могут делать предположения о следующем числе в последовательности и тем самым повышать свои шансы на успех.
Однако необходимо отметить, что угадывание чисел в генераторе случайных чисел не является полностью надежным методом, поскольку влияние внешних факторов и малейшие изменения в алгоритмах работы генератора могут приводить к неправильным предположениям и ошибкам.
В целом, угадывание чисел в генераторе случайных чисел — это сложный и увлекательный процесс, требующий аналитического мышления и некоторых навыков статистического анализа. Игрокам необходимо быть готовыми к постоянному изучению новых алгоритмов и методов, а также к неустанному тренировочному процессу, чтобы повысить свои шансы на успешное угадывание чисел.
Техники угадывания чисел
Если генератор случайных чисел базируется на алгоритме, который сохраняет и использует предыдущие результаты, анализируя их можно найти определенные закономерности. Например, если два числа подряд были больше 50, есть вероятность, что следующее число будет меньше. Это не гарантия, но увеличивает шансы на угадывание.
Другая техника — анализ времени срабатывания генератора случайных чисел. Некоторые алгоритмы генерации случайных чисел могут быть чувствительны к системному времени или другим факторам, связанным с использованием компьютера. Это может стать уязвимостью, которую можно использовать для угадывания чисел.
Однако, стоит отметить, что эти техники работают только в определенных условиях и не гарантируют 100% результат. Генераторы случайных чисел созданы для того, чтобы быть непредсказуемыми, и разработчики постоянно работают над усовершенствованием алгоритмов генерации, чтобы устранить возможные уязвимости.
Кроме того, попытки угадывания чисел в генераторах случайных чисел могут считаться неправомерными и нарушением закона в том случае, если они применяются для мошенничества или несанкционированного доступа к системам.
Важно помнить, что угадывание чисел в генераторах случайных чисел основывается на вероятности и не имеет гарантированных результатов.
Мифы о возможности угадывания
Вопреки популярному мнению, генераторы случайных чисел могут быть не такими случайными, как кажется. Некоторые люди уверены в том, что угадывание числа, сгенерированного таким генератором, возможно.
Однако, это является общим заблуждением. Генераторы случайных чисел базируются на математических алгоритмах и поэтому результаты их работы, в целом, можно назвать предсказуемыми. Это значит, что, имея достаточно информации о работе генератора, можно предсказать следующее сгенерированное число.
Не существует никаких методов, которые смогут гарантированно угадать случайно сгенерированное число. Такие попытки основаны на сугубо статистическом анализе и удаче, а не на некой «магической» силе или способности.
Важно отметить, что даже если кому-то удастся угадать уже сгенерированное число, это никоим образом не гарантирует возможность угадывания будущих чисел. Каждое новое число генерируется независимо от предыдущих результатов и поэтому попытки угадать следующее число будут снова основываться только на случайности и рандоме.
Таким образом, миф о возможности угадывания числа в генераторе случайных чисел является не более чем фантазией и не имеет научного обоснования.
Научные исследования и результаты
Множество научных исследований было проведено для изучения действительной случайности в генераторах псевдослучайных чисел. Результаты этих исследований имеют большое значение для оценки надежности генераторов случайных чисел и их использования в различных областях.
Одно из первых важных исследований провел Мартин Гарднер в 1955 году. В своей статье он описал проблемы, связанные с использованием простых алгоритмов для генерации случайных чисел и привел примеры их недостатков. Это исследование позволило понять, что для получения действительно случайных чисел требуются более сложные алгоритмы и методы.
В последующие годы было проведено множество научных исследований, направленных на разработку и анализ генераторов случайных чисел. Одним из самых известных исследований является работа Джона фон Неймана и Станислава Улама, опубликованная в 1949 году. В ходе исследования они разработали простой и эффективный алгоритм генерации псевдослучайных чисел и рассмотрели его свойства и преимущества.
В настоящее время научные исследования в области генерации случайных чисел проводятся с использованием сложных математических методов и компьютерных моделей. Исследователи внимательно изучают свойства различных алгоритмов и методов генерации случайных чисел, а также их применимость в различных сферах, таких как криптография, статистика, моделирование и др.
Результаты научных исследований позволяют оценить степень случайности генерируемых чисел и определить их потенциальную уязвимость к атакам и предсказанию. Они также помогают разработчикам создавать более надежные и безопасные генераторы случайных чисел, удовлетворяющие требованиям различных областей применения.
Автор | Год | Наименование исследования |
---|---|---|
Мартин Гарднер | 1955 | Проблемы искусственно сгенерированных случайных чисел |
Джон фон Нейман и Станислав Улам | 1949 | Разработка простого алгоритма генерации псевдослучайных чисел |